London, 22 February 2021:

The Tripoli Interior Minister, Fathi Bashagh, insists that what he referred to as an assassination attempt on him yesterday was well planned and not an accident.

He was referring to yesterday’s incident between his convoy of guards and a passing vehicle from another state-recognized security force in Janzur in which one was killed.

Speaking to Reuters on a video clip widely circulated on social media, Bashagha said the vehicle of the assailants had been parked and took off after his convoy passed it.

The alleged assailants belonged to the state security force, the Stabilisation Support Apparatus (SSA). It was created by outgoing prime minister Faiez Serraj.

The SSA have totally rejected Bashagha’s narrative. They claim it was a misunderstanding and and accident. Moreover, they claim Bashagha’s security convoy opened fire on their personnel first.

The incident has been referred to the Public Prosecutor’s Office for investigation. Both the U.S Embassy and UNSMIL have condemned it. The EU expressed concern.
